How much do recruiting operations intern jobs pay per hour?

As of May 31, 2026, the average hourly pay for recruiting operations intern in the United States is $17.64,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.66 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Recruiting Operations Int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Recruiting Operations Intern, you need a foundational understanding of recruitment processes, attention to detail, and organizational skills, often supported by coursework in human resources or business. Familiarity with applicant tracking systems (ATS), HRIS platforms, and tools like Microsoft Excel or Google Sheets is typically required. Strong communication, time management, and a proactive attitude are standout soft skills in this position. These abilities ensure efficient candidate management, support seamless recruitment workflows, and contribute to a positive candidate and stakeholder experience.

What types of projects or tasks can a Recruiting Operations Intern expect to handle on a daily basis?

As a Recruiting Operations Intern, you can expect to support various facets of the recruitment process, such as scheduling interviews, maintaining candidate records, and assisting with onboarding activities. You'll likely collaborate closely with recruiters and hiring managers to streamline communication and help ensure a seamless candidate experience. Additionally, you may be involved in tracking recruitment metrics, updating applicant tracking systems, and helping to improve operational processes within the talent acquisition team. This role provides hands-on exposure to the inner workings of HR and offers valuable learning opportunities for those interested in pursuing a career in recruiting or human resources.

What does a Recruiting Operations Intern do?

A Recruiting Operations Intern supports the recruitment team by assisting with tasks such as scheduling interviews, maintaining candidate databases, coordinating communication with applicants, and helping streamline the hiring process. They may also help track recruitment metrics, assist in onboarding processes, and contribute to improving recruitment strategies. This role provides valuable experience in human resources, organizational processes, and talent acquisition.

What is the difference between Recruiting Operations Intern vs Recruiting Coordinator?

AspectRecruiting Operations InternRecruiting Coordinator
ResponsibilitiesSupporting recruiting processes, data management, assisting with onboardingScheduling interviews, candidate communication, coordinating interview logistics
Required SkillsBasic knowledge of HR systems, organizational skills, communicationStrong communication, organization, multitasking
Work EnvironmentInternship setting, entry-level, supportive teamFull-time role, collaborative HR or recruiting team
CredentialsCurrently pursuing or recent graduate, some HR courseworkHigh school diploma or equivalent, relevant experience preferred

The Recruiting Operations Intern typically supports recruiting processes through data entry and administrative tasks, often as an entry-level position or internship. In contrast, the Recruiting Coordinator handles scheduling and candidate communication, playing a more active role in daily recruiting activities. Both roles require strong organizational skills, but the intern position is more focused on learning and supporting, while the coordinator role involves more direct interaction with candidates and hiring teams.

Job description

Modern Technology Solutions, Inc is seeking a Recruiting Operations Intern to join us in Huntsville, AL, Dayton, OH, or Alexandria, VA during the summer.
We are seeking a highly organized, creative, and detail-oriented Recruiting Operations Intern to support our Scholars Program Manager and Recruiting Operations Team. This role is ideal for a student who enjoys project coordination, process improvement, data analysis, and hands-on involvement in program and event logistics. HR experience is not required-we are looking for someone with strong technical and analytical skills who is excited to learn, collaborate, and contribute immediately.
Key Responsibilities
  • Assist with the planning, coordination, and execution of the Summer Scholars Program, including events, meetings, communications, and logistics.
  • Create, maintain, and update program documentation, including preparation for next year's program cycle.
  • Organize and update program materials in SharePoint, ensuring accurate and accessible documentation.
  • Collaborate with Recruiting Operations Specialists to support reporting, data analysis, requisition creation in the recruiting system, and updating internal presentations.
  • Build charts, graphs, and simple visualizations to support recruiting metrics and business insights.
  • Participate in team meetings and cross-functional discussions, contributing ideas and helping manage follow-up actions.
  • Support on-site recruiting and company events as needed.
  • Assist with special projects and operational tasks to improve processes and enhance the candidate and intern experience.

Preferred Skills & Qualifications
  • Strong Excel skills (e.g., pivot tables, basic formulas, data organization, chart creation).
  • Proficiency in PowerPoint with the ability to build clean, effective presentations.
  • Interest and/or experience in data analysis or data visualization tools.
  • Ability to manage multiple tasks, stay organized, and adapt to shifting priorities.
  • Familiarity with SharePoint or willingness to learn quickly.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ills.
  • Creative problem-solver with an interest in improving processes or building new tools/documents.
  • Comfortable working in a collaborative, fast-paced environment.

Education
Open to students in a wide range of majors, including but not limited to: business, communications, data analytics, project management, industrial engineering, operations management, or other fields that emphasize organization, analysis, and creative problem-solving.
Additional Details
  • This role is primarily on-site at one of our three locations.
  • Approximately 30 hours per week during the summer; potential part-time continuation into fall
  • U.S. citizenship required.
